System readiness check incomplete error

Alright so my electric 2021 Mini Cooper is showing an error message System readiness check incomplete It's stored in the error memory and pops up in the speedometer I've read online that this can happen after an OBD2 diagnostics read Is that plausible Anyone else experienced this

Yeah it's definitely plausible Reading with an OBD2 scanner can sometimes interrupt the onboard diagnostics self-tests leading to that system readiness issue Basically the car hasn't had a chance to complete all its internal checks You might be looking at a vehicle inspection issue otherwise If it's just the OBD2 read a reset should fix it but I'd still swing by a workshop just to be safe
